Transaction e66bf9daf949d71732a47cf890d5d18e9ea17d060ce17e6edf5dc7b3ad1502fc
1 Input
1 Output
-
e66bf9daf949d71732a47cf890d5d18e9ea17d060ce17e6edf5dc7b3ad1502fc:0
- value
- 627029
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3c6a195bf53ae2b332c16bd5f9a61cfaadd7125e OP_EQUAL
- address
- 37CTZwnoGH91Qu5BGDdt4TPvZp5rn4boic